About Warren R. Westberg

Warren R. Westberg, a Dallas-based trial attorney, is the founder of AbsolutLAW, PLLC, a civil litigation boutique and problem-solving law firm. He has over 35 years of experience navigating high-stakes civil litigation having served as lead counsel for Fortune 500 companies, entrepreneurs, small businesses, and individuals in hundreds of major cases involving business disputes, product liability, professional liability, fiduciary duties and defamation. He has been recognized as one of the Top 50 Attorneys in Dallas and has consistently achieved the highest AV-Preeminent peer-reviewed rating from Martindale-Hubbell. In the Courtroom and the community, he has witnessed firsthand the consequences of rigid ideology, eroded compromise, and the breakdown of civil discourse.
Warren is a vocal advocate for political moderation, national unity, and common-sense, common-ground solutions. He is the author of The Moderate Revolution: Bridging America’s Divide to Reclaim Our Future, where he addresses the rise of political extremism and its deleterious impact on our country and calls for moderates to begin a revolution to take back our future using practical, time-tested methods that will move Americans beyond partisan extremes and rebuild a more functional democracy.
Warren has been a Texan since 1987 and has served in various civic leadership roles including as immediate past Chairman of the Fairview Economic and Community Development Corporations. He currently resides in Plano, Texas with his wife and their two Miniature dachshunds.
